AFM Industries is seeking an Outside Sales Territory Manager to grow our customer base in South East Ontario. You will drive sales from lead generation to deal closing, manage accounts, and promote AFM’s conveyor belting solutions to heavy industries within the territory.
You will travel across Ontario, visit sites, tailor solutions with internal teams, and stay updated on product lines and market trends to secure new opportunities and ensure customer satisfaction.
AFM Industries is a trusted supplier of conveyor belting solutions and consultancy services for the material handling industry. Serving global industries such as tunneling, minerals, cement, and bulk handling, we deliver both individual conveyor belts and complete large-scale project packages. Leveraging our extensive experience and resources, we work closely with end-users, conveyor engineers, and consulting engineers to provide tailored solutions. Our services encompass all project stages, including product selection, logistical support, installation, commissioning, and operator training.
The Outside Sales Territory Manager will play a key role in growing the customer base and enhancing service delivery in South East Ontario. This position will conduct all sales activities from lead generation to deal closing using technical selling skills and focused product knowledge to deliver superior solutions to customers. The incumbent will be responsible for all aspects of account management, sales, and promotion to the Heavy-Duty Mining, Shipping ports, Cement, Aggregate, and other material-moving industries within the assigned territory.
The Outside Sales Manager will help manage existing customer accounts, identify new sales opportunities, and ensure customer satisfaction through timely follow-up, quoting support, and coordination with internal teams including inside sales, logistics, and service.
